Danny and Derek speak with Jonathan Cheng, China bureau chief for The Wall Street Journal, about the Christian origins of North Korea’s founding ideology and the subsequent personality cult. The discussion explores missionary Samuel Moffat’s work in Pyongyang, the conversion of Kim Il-sung’s family to Christianity, Christian nationalism during Japanese colonial rule, the turn toward socialism, Kim’s postwar personality cult, and how Christianity informs the Kim family’s rule today.
